After-Hours Emails & Weekend Work Might Be Hurting Staff

Chances are you’ll suppose having your workers reply to emails after work and on weekends improves productiveness, however analysis means that encouraging your employees to remain in fixed communication really hurts their job efficiency.

Employers harm their workers’ well-being, work-life steadiness and job efficiency after they create expectations that work-related emails ought to be monitored and responded to throughout nonwork hours, in keeping with an Academy of Management study. To establish and stop worker burnout, enterprise homeowners and managers ought to concentrate on the downsides of anticipating workers to be accessible continuously. Risks of at all times being available by means of e mail

“An ‘always-on’ tradition with excessive expectations to observe and reply to emails throughout non-work time might stop workers from ever absolutely disengaging from work, resulting in power stress and emotional exhaustion,” the Academy of Administration research’s authors wrote. 

Right here’s a have a look at the numerous unfavourable repercussions of this always-on mentality.

Solely 24 % of workers report by no means checking e mail after hours, in keeping with Statista. That leaves a whopping 76 % of workers who examine their work e mail throughout nonbusiness hours.

Increased worker stress

The issue with after-hours emails isn’t essentially the effort and time required to answer them. As an alternative, the unrealistic expectation that workers ought to work continuously and reply to emails in any respect hours can considerably heighten office stress. 

“Organizational expectations are the primary perpetrator of particular person incapability to disconnect,” the authors wrote. “Even in the course of the instances when there aren’t any precise emails to behave upon, the mere norm of availability and the precise anticipation of labor creates a continuing stressor that precludes an worker from work detachment.”

The researchers performed surveys of 600 working adults recruited from a enterprise faculty alumni affiliation and LinkedIn curiosity teams. The contributors’ jobs spanned varied industries and organizations.

The primary survey requested the next: 

  • What number of hours every week contributors dedicated to after-hours emails
  • The expectations their employer had for them to answer emails after work
  • Their ranges of psychological detachment from work and emotional exhaustion
  • How they felt about having to contemplate work points whereas at residence

A follow-up survey every week later inquired about their work-life balance.

The research’s authors found that contributors spent a mean of eight hours every week studying and responding to company-related emails after hours. Nevertheless, the expectation that they have to reply to emails brought on essentially the most vital points.

“Diminished work detachment resulting from email-related overload isn’t essentially brought on by the point spent on dealing with the work e mail, however as an alternative is strongly tied to anticipatory stress attributable to organizational expectations,” the authors wrote.

This diminished skill to disconnect from work interprets to a poorer work-life steadiness and causes emotional exhaustion, which has been proven to harm job efficiency.

Enterprise homeowners and managers should maintain the traces of communication open with workers to assist create a positive company culture. Ask workers in the event that they really feel overwhelmed and obligated to reply emails after hours, and make clear your expectations.

Elevated threat, decreased productiveness

Multitasking is commonly regarded as a option to get extra finished, however research present that switching between duties is definitely a productiveness killer. An American Psychological Association study on multitasking revealed that juggling a number of duties without delay — for instance, engaged on a mission whereas checking e mail — causes total productiveness and effectivity to plummet.

Whenever you swap from one activity to a different, your mind takes time to shift to the brand new activity’s calls for, doubtlessly resulting in errors. Whereas switching between minimal-concentration duties, akin to watching TV and folding laundry, isn’t more likely to result in a catastrophe, doing an excessive amount of without delay, akin to caring for your loved ones whereas answering essential work emails, can shortchange everybody concerned.

Right here’s one other, extra concrete facet to contemplate: If an worker is incessantly contacted outdoors the workplace, they could be tempted to examine e mail whereas driving or whereas engaged in one other dangerous scenario, thereby placing themselves and everybody round them in hurt’s approach.

A study on workers’ email habits revealed that 10 % of workers reported continuously checking their emails outdoors their each day work hours. That signifies that, whereas driving, cooking and spending time with their households, they have been multitasking in a approach that made them much less engaged and doubtlessly put them in danger.

Lack of work-life steadiness

The adversarial results of feeling the necessity to answer after-hours emails have been most vital for workers who strongly wished to maintain their work and household lives separate. Whereas family-oriented workers usually tend to detach from work than those that don’t care as a lot about work bleeding into their private lives, the insistence on after-hours e mail availability impedes their good intentions, resulting in frustration.

The Academy of Administration research’s authors imagine that workers who aren’t as involved about maintaining their work and private lives fully separate may very well have a neater time disconnecting as a result of their preferences don’t battle with their firms’ expectations.

How the rise in distant work contributed to an “at all times on” work tradition

After the pandemic hit in 2020, many professionals switched to a distant work mannequin. Whereas some labored from residence quickly, managing a remote workforce has change into commonplace for a lot of firms. Telecommuting has quite a few upsides for staff and companies and generally is a extra handy association. Nevertheless, it has blurred the boundaries between work and private time. 

In consequence, many at-home staff imagine they should be “at all times on.” As quickly as they obtain an e mail, even throughout nonbusiness hours, they really feel compelled to reply. Others may discover themselves working later as a result of they not have a commute, or they could lose observe of their hours and overwork themselves. 

Many post-pandemic distant staff battle with sustaining work-life boundaries. In truth, in keeping with Buffer’s State of Remote Work report, 22 % of distant workers stated making an attempt to unplug from work was their greatest battle. This was the third-most-difficult problem of distant work — behind staying residence too typically and loneliness — cited within the research. 

Moreover, the research discovered {that a} whopping 81 % of distant staff stated they examine work emails outdoors of labor hours, together with on the weekend (63 %) and on trip (34 %).

Tricks to keep away from checking e mail after work

To boost productivity and obtain a greater work-life steadiness, workers should be proactive about not checking e mail after hours. Listed below are some greatest practices for each workers and managers.

1. Flip off push notifications.

Take into account disabling push notifications — the alerts you obtain whenever you get an e mail, Slack message, on the spot message or different type of communication — in your cell machine.

There’s no must be alerted immediately each time you obtain a brand new e mail. In case you’re frightened about lacking an essential communication, arrange your push notifications to tell you of emails or messages solely from senders in your VIP listing.

2. Shut browser tabs.

Whenever you’re on a tablet or pc after work, shut your e mail software and apps akin to Fb, Slack and different messaging channels. Though it’s possible you’ll be used to multitasking, you may really be losing time by having too many home windows or tabs open as a result of it distracts you and causes you to get off observe.

As an alternative, set up a schedule for checking emails. For instance, examine e mail and different messages solely each two hours whereas at residence, or make some extent of signing off at a specific time.

3. Set screen-time limits.

Eliminating display time is an efficient option to get a break on the weekends. For instance, you may make a aim of getting “unplugged Sundays,” whenever you keep away from electronics for the whole day. You may also take into account checking your e mail solely as soon as over the weekend.

How employers can set after-hours boundaries

Employers need wholesome, completely satisfied workers and a productive enterprise. Though the norms differ amongst industries, it’s important to set boundaries and clarify your expectations for workers’ after-hours availability.

Employers should additionally take into account the authorized ramifications of after-hours work. In accordance with legislation agency Foley & Lardner LLP, emails could also be thought-about compensable for nonexempt employees. In case you’re paying an worker for under 40 hours, it’s possible you’ll face points in case you anticipate them to answer emails after hours.

To forestall issues and boost employee morale, take into account establishing your e mail server to permit emails to be despatched solely throughout common enterprise hours. You may additionally implement insurance policies about e mail communications, together with acceptable instances to ship and obtain work-related messages. Define your insurance policies and expectations in your employee handbook.

By encouraging workers to be much less accessible by e mail throughout their off-hours, employers promote a more healthy work-life steadiness and assist group members reduce workplace stress, in the end growing job satisfaction and efficiency.
